I heard the comments live. Finebaum used the word "embarrassing" when he posed the question and Bobby offered an opinion based on what he thinks is the consensus feeling among fans and boosters. Someone of his stature is undoubtedly still connected to the FSU community and has probably heard complaints about Jameis.
He followed that up by saying Jameis was one of the best players to ever suit up for FSU and the good thing is he's still young enough to grow up.
Bowden coached some POS players in his day, but his comments today are much ado about nothing IMO.
